§ 45:26-5 — Meetings of board, elections, appointments.

5.The board shall annually elect from among its members a vice-chairperson and may appoint a secretary, who need not be a member of the board. The board shall meet at least twice a year and may hold additional meetings as necessary to discharge its duties. L.2003,c.171,s.5.
